Two armed robbers committed a vicious robbery at the Welsh People’s Supermarket, Demerara West Bank (WBD) on Wednesday night.
Based on reports received, the robbery occurred at approximately 20: 15h and was carried out by two men – both wearing masks and armed with handguns.
Police said the supermarket owner, Xin Bang Yu, 49, a Chinese national, and his 16-year-old assistant were in the cashier’s department when the armed men entered the Supermarket and pointed their firearms at their heads.
The two robbers then demanded cash and other valuables. One of the robbers held the owner and employees at gunpoint while the other emptied the cash register which contained about $ 115,000 in cash. They also took $ 50,000 worth of phone cards.
After collecting the cash and phone cards, the right men made for an escape. An alarm was raised and the Police were contacted.
The suffering was captured on Closed Circuit Television (CCTV) cameras and the photos are being reviewed by researchers as they continue their investigations.
